Applicant (Former Employee) - Sandown, Gauteng - 21 July 2021
They seem to be caring and involved at first... but as you get to know more you will find that the Top level management are callous insensitive selfish characters who actually only care about their bottom line and how they are going to make use of you to generate a maximum profit outcome for themselves... be extremely wary of the offers for learning opportunities that they will say are unmatched anywhere. They will try to make you feel inept and then try to manipulate you into believing that you need them to develop and build your abilities and that you cannot do this elsewhere with any other company on the market. Keep in mind that one of their primary money generators is contracting you out to 'Other Companies' at a lower rate of pay for you while charging the Client more than you are paid so that they can profit from the difference without contributing very much to your success in the position you do end up working in.
Pros
If you are new in the industry you probably will learn in the first six months
Cons
High expectation without recognition or reward, Low pay, Manipulative and derogatory management, claw back clause to get money out of you if you leave within 2 years of joining

Junior IT consultant (Current Employee) - Johannesburg, Gauteng - 4 August 2017
Seems like a good place to work because it is quite small. Their mentoring program for grads is really good, passion driven teaching.
However, very low salaries, fictitious possibilities with regards to advancement in the company.
Overall, a good place to start if you want to learn and find your footing. But if you want more its better to look elsewhere after the learning experience
